In order to solve the drawback of poor bioavailability by the oral route and infusion-related side effect for Amphotericin B(AmB),microemulsion vehicles composed of isopropyl myristate(IPM),Tween 80,isopropyl alcohol and water for transdermal delivery of AmB were designed.The pseudo-ternary phase diagrams were constructed by the H2O titration method and the structures of the microemulsion were determined by measuring electrical conducti-vities(σ).The diffusion studies of AmB microemulsion were performed via excised rabbit skin on a drug diffusion apparatus.To obtain a high solubization of AmB,three different methods were tested to incorporate AmB into mi-croemulsion.The result suggests adding AmB in the shape of NaOH solution to the O/W blank microemulsion over the phase inversion temperature(PIT) of the emulsifier obtains the maximum drug content(2.96 mg/mL).The pH value of the system could be adjusted to pH>8.5 or pH<5.2,in this range AmB molecules converts from aqueous to the hydrophilic shell of the microemulsion droplets,drug precipitate is no more than 5%,and the formulations were corresponding to the characterizations of microemulsion.At pH 5.14,AmB microemulsion with Km 1:1,O/SC 1:9(mass ratio of oil phase to surfactant/cosurfactant blend),water content 64.6%,drug content(2.93±0.08) mg/mL,showed the maximum permeation rate(3.255±0.64) μg·cm-2·h-1,which is stable for a long time.
